you and whose army in Japanese is やれるものならやってみろ.

you and whose army in Japanese

やれるものならやってみろ
phrase
Pronounced: yarerumononarayattemiro
(rhetorical question, sarcastic) Used in response to someone’s threat suggesting that the person in question cannot do what they say alone.
